Warning: Cannot use a scalar value as an array in /home/admin/public_html/forum/include/fm.class.php on line 757

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/include/fm.class.php on line 770
Форумы портала PHP.SU :: Версия для печати :: Вывод несколько картинок одного объявления
Форумы портала PHP.SU » PHP » Программирование на PHP » Вывод несколько картинок одного объявления

Страниц (1): [1]
 

1. vsofts - 08 Апреля, 2017 - 13:27:03 - перейти к сообщению
Добрый день!
Вывожу картинку след. кодом:
<?php


$r = mysql_query("SELECT value FROM adimageslinks WHERE parent='$d'",$db);
$array = mysql_fetch_array($r);
if(!$r)exit(mysql_error());

while($e = mysql_fetch_array($r))
{

echo '<img src="/upload/ad/' . $array['value'] . '" width="300" height="300>';
}

?>

но у меня под одним parent несколько картинок, как их вывести?

id parent По убыванию 1 value isMain
Изменить 4617 781 58e766f9d3629.jpg NULL
Изменить 4618 781 58e766f9dd8fa.jpg NULL
Изменить 4619 781 58e766f9d7c8e.jpg NULL
Изменить 4620 781 58e766f9dc4bb.jpg NULL
Изменить 4613 780 58e76536af97d.jpg NULL
Изменить 4614 780 58e7653941639.jpg NULL
Изменить 4615 780 58e76540a3eab.jpg NULL
Изменить 4616 780 58e76544bb25a.jpg NULL
2. andrewkard - 08 Апреля, 2017 - 13:37:31 - перейти к сообщению
А что в доках пишут?
Цитата:

$result = mysql_query("SELECT id, name FROM mytable");

while ($row = mysql_fetch_array($result, MYSQL_ASSOC)) {
printf("ID: %s Имя: %s", $row["id"], $row["name"]);
}
3. vsofts - 08 Апреля, 2017 - 14:04:36 - перейти к сообщению
исправил код, а то там лишнее было
4. andrewkard - 08 Апреля, 2017 - 18:15:32 - перейти к сообщению
PHP:
скопировать код в буфер обмена
  1.  
  2. while($e = mysql_fetch_array($r, MYSQL_ASSOC))
  3. {
  4. echo '<img src="/upload/ad/' . $e['value'] . '" width="300" height="300>';
  5. }
  6.  

 

Powered by ExBB FM 1.0 RC1